Embodiment 1
[0023] A desulfurizer for vegetable oil desulfurization equipment, made of the following raw materials in parts by weight: 30 parts of sodium hydroxide solution, 18 parts of potassium permanganate solution, 10 parts of diglycolamine, and 5 parts of sodium alkyl succinate sulfonate , 10 parts of sodium 1,4-naphthoquinone-2-sulfonate, 4 parts of amino trimethylene phosphonic acid, 6 parts of sodium secondary alkyl sulfate, 8 parts of sodium benzotriazole, 8 parts of dodecyl dimethyl 7 parts of benzyl ammonium chloride, 10 parts of isothiazolinone, 4.0 parts of surfactant, 2.5 parts of antifoaming agent and 15 parts of distilled water.
[0024] The concentration of the sodium hydroxide solution is 0.4mol / L.
[0025] The concentration of the potassium permanganate solution is 0.8mol / L.
[0026] The scale inhibitor is amino trimethylene phosphonic acid.
[0027] Described tensio-active agent selects sodium lauryl sulfate for use.
Embodiment 2
[0036] A desulfurizer for vegetable oil desulfurization equipment, made of the following raw materials in parts by weight: 25 parts of sodium hydroxide solution, 20 parts of potassium permanganate solution, 8 parts of diglycolamine, and 7 parts of sodium alkyl succinate sulfonate , 8 parts of sodium 1,4-naphthoquinone-2-sulfonate, 6 parts of amino trimethylene phosphonic acid, 5 parts of sodium secondary alkyl sulfate, 10 parts of sodium benzotriazole, dodecyl dimethyl 6 parts of benzyl ammonium chloride, 12 parts of isothiazolinone, 3.8 parts of surfactant, 2.8 parts of defoamer and 13 parts of distilled water.
[0037] The concentration of the sodium hydroxide solution is 0.5mol / L.
[0038] The concentration of the potassium permanganate solution is 0.9mol / L.
[0039] The scale inhibitor is selected from hydroxyethylidene diphosphonic acid.
[0040] The surfactant is fatty alcohol polyoxyethylene ether sodium sulfate.
[0041] The defoamer is polydimethylsiloxane.

Embodiment 3
[0049]A desulfurizer for vegetable oil desulfurization equipment, made of the following raw materials in parts by weight: 35 parts of sodium hydroxide solution, 23 parts of potassium permanganate solution, 13 parts of diglycolamine, and 9 parts of sodium alkyl succinate sulfonate , 12 parts of sodium 1,4-naphthoquinone-2-sulfonate, 7 parts of amino trimethylene phosphonic acid, 9 parts of sodium secondary alkyl sulfate, 12 parts of sodium benzotriazole, 12 parts of dodecyl dimethyl 10 parts of benzyl ammonium chloride, 13 parts of isothiazolinone, 4.5 parts of surfactant, 3.0 parts of defoamer and 20 parts of distilled water.
[0050] The concentration of the sodium hydroxide solution is 0.5mol / L.
[0051] The concentration of the potassium permanganate solution is 1.0mol / L.
[0052] The scale inhibitor is amino trimethylene phosphonic acid.
[0053] Described tensio-active agent selects sodium lauryl sulfate for use.
[0054] The defoamer is emulsified silicone oil.
